Outline of Final Research Achievements

In order to improve the accuracy of eye gaze estimation using visible light, we realized remote corneal imaging by integrating a 3D facial model and a 3D eyeball model. Additionally, we proposed a cross-ratio eye gaze estimation using a polarized camera system, and the point-of-gaze is estimated without installing NIR-LEDs to display corners.

Academic Significance and Societal Importance of the Research Achievements

リモート型の視線計測装置は,カメラシステムとして市販されているが,より高精度に注視点を推定するには,近赤外LEDが取り付けられた特殊なディスプレイが必要であった.一方,本研究で実現した手法は,ディスプレイ反射像を歪みなく抽出することや,偏光を用いてディスプレイ反射像の四隅を安定に計測することが可能であり,近赤外LEDをディスプレイに配置する必要がない.これは,一般に普及しているディスプレイをそのまま利用することを可能とし,高度な計測技術の普及に貢献できる成果となっている.
